Library Technician

Carroll Community College
Westminster, MD Full Time
POSTED ON 5/20/2026
AVAILABLE BEFORE 6/18/2026
Salary: $34,186.00 - $44,442.00 Annually

Location: 1601 Washington Road, Westminster, MD

Job Summary

This position is responsible for the performance of technical work related to material acquisition, serials control and cataloging for the College Library. It reports to the Director of Library.

Essential Job Functions

  • Orders books (electronic and print), DVDs, streaming videos, and other collection materials for the library; notifies faculty when requested items have been added; tracks and updates orders; receives/unpacks/downloads materials assuring materials match orders; updates budget ledger; cross references deliveries/orders with invoices; reconciles with credit card orders or refers for payment.
  • Prepares received materials for circulation, adds and edits information in bibliographic and item records, prints call number labels for books and DVDs, adds property stamps to materials, attaches card pockets and book jackets, and adds security strips and checkpoints with reference stickers if needed.
  • Selects new books for displays and maintains and updates those records accordingly.
  • Maintains and updates list of standing orders.
  • Generates acquisitions and cataloging reports from Polaris integrated library system or SimplyReports and maintains collection statistics. Communicates with vendors about orders, discounts, and invoices and troubleshoots related problems.
  • May perform shelf list maintenance.
  • Serves weekly shifts at the circulation desk and perform circulation duties as needed.
  • Assists with public and technical services special projects, such as weeding and inventory.

Minimum Requirements To Perform Work

  • High school diploma or equivalent.
  • At least one year of related experience.
  • Experience with an integrated library system.
  • Knowledge of Adobe, Excel, Outlook, Teams, Word, and OneDrive.
  • Experience in acquisitions/technical services.
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
  • Available to occasionally open the library (7:30 AM) and work evenings and weekends.

Preferred:

  • Familiarity with Library of Congress Classification System.
  • Polaris (integrated library system).
  • Acquisitions/technical services experience in an academic library setting.
